Name & Address | Status | Cash At Bank | Net Assets | Turnover |
20 Sidewood Road, London, SE9 2HA, England | Active | £53,680 | -£3,667 | - |
20 Sidewood Road, London, SE9 2HA, England | Active | £5,565 | £84,755 | - |
20 Sidewood Road, London, SE9 2HA, England | Active | £375 | -£11,944 | - |
42 Sidewood Road, London, SE9 2HA, England | Active | - | - | - |